Boo Crew with Anja

Hi everyone, Anja here with you today sharing a spooky cute Halloween card made with the Boo Crew stamps. The kids in their little costumes and the puppy are just adorable! I started off with a white A2 card base and cut down another piece of Neenah Smooth Solar White 110lb cardstock to the same size. I did some ink blending with Distress Oxides covering about the half of the panel and letting it fade into white. I used Milled Lavender, Wilted Violet and a bit of Black Soot applying it slightly at an angle. I let it dry...

Park Play with Nicky

Well hello there it’s Nicky with you today and sharing a new card created with the brand new Park Play stamp set by Hello Bluebird Stamps, which I’ve paired with the fabulous new Gallery Frame #7 Die.   To create this scene I first die cut white cardstock using the Gallery Frame #7 Die and I backed it with foam tape. I used the Grassy Knoll Die to cut to strips of grass which I ink blended using Crushed Olive and Rustic Wilderness Distress Oxide Inks.   I attached these to the reverse of the frame I’d created and since...

Tree Neighbors with Gemma

Today I’m sharing a card using products from the September 2021 release – Tree Neighbors, Big Greetings and Gallery Frame #7. I’ve been enjoying creating square cards for a while now, so I was very pleased to see this format featured in the September release from Hello Bluebird. The Gallery Frame #7 die is 5.25 inches square, and cards made with this die set will fit perfectly in a 5.5 inch envelope. The Tree Neighbors stamp set works well with this square format, allowing the focus to be on just a portion of the large tree in this set....
